Oppose Federal Tax Increase on Premium Cigars & Pipe Tobacco​


Senator Durbin (D-IL) has reintroduced a massive tobacco tax increase as part of a bill that is otherwise intended to address maternal mortality. Buried within S. 411, the Mothers and Offspring Mortality and Morbidity Awareness Act (MOMMA’s Act), are changes to the tax code that would treat the entire tobacco industry as cigarettes. The result is an estimated 500% - 1000% increase on the tax for premium cigars (depending on size) and a 1650% increase on the tax for pipe tobacco!
A tax this big isn’t just lost profit.This bill will raise the costs for manufacturers, retailers, and consumers. Jobs, businesses, and ability to buy and enjoy a premium cigar will be at risk.
